Internet Service Down Across Middle East

(IsraelNN.com) Internet services have been disrupted in large parts of the Middle East and India following cuts in two international submarine cable systems Wednesday morning.

India is suffering 60 percent disruption in service, with Egypt suffering 70 percent.  The United Arab Emirates, Kuwait, Dubai, and Saudia Arabia are also experiencing degraded performance.

International telephone calls have also been affected, with massive rerouting work aimed at fixing the problem.  Industry experts expect the damaged cables to be back in service in a week's time.
